构建安全高效的VPN登录页面,网络工程师的实践指南

hjs7784 2026-02-05 免费加速器 3 0

在当今数字化办公日益普及的时代,虚拟私人网络(VPN)已成为企业远程访问内部资源、保护敏感数据传输的重要工具,一个设计不良或安全性不足的VPN登录页面,不仅会影响用户体验,还可能成为黑客攻击的突破口,作为一名网络工程师,我深知构建一个既安全又用户友好的VPN登录页面的重要性,本文将从身份验证机制、前端安全设计、后端防护策略以及用户体验优化四个维度,深入探讨如何打造一个专业级的VPN登录系统。

身份验证是整个登录流程的核心,现代VPN登录页面必须支持多因素认证(MFA),例如短信验证码、动态口令(TOTP)或硬件令牌,这能有效防止因密码泄露导致的账户劫持,应避免使用明文存储密码,推荐采用PBKDF2、bcrypt或Argon2等高强度哈希算法对用户密码进行加密存储,登录失败次数限制和临时锁定机制也必不可少,可防范暴力破解攻击。

前端页面的安全性同样关键,登录表单应通过HTTPS协议传输,确保数据在客户端与服务器之间加密,避免在HTML中硬编码敏感信息,如API密钥或配置参数,建议使用Content Security Policy(CSP)来防止跨站脚本(XSS)攻击,并启用HTTP严格传输安全(HSTS)强制浏览器始终使用加密连接,对于移动端用户,还需考虑响应式设计,保证在不同设备上都能流畅操作。

第三,后端服务需具备强大的防护能力,登录接口应部署Web应用防火墙(WAF),过滤恶意请求,如SQL注入、命令执行等常见攻击,日志记录功能不可忽视——所有登录尝试(成功/失败)都应被详细记录并定期审计,便于追踪异常行为,若发现频繁失败登录,系统可自动触发告警并通知管理员,实现主动防御。

用户体验直接影响员工的工作效率,登录页面应简洁直观,减少冗余字段,提供清晰的错误提示(如“用户名或密码错误”而非“登录失败”),支持记住登录状态(需加密存储)和一键登出功能,提升便利性,对于跨国企业,还可以加入多语言支持,满足不同地区用户的需求。

一个优秀的VPN登录页面并非简单的输入框组合,而是集身份认证、网络安全、系统性能与人性化设计于一体的工程成果,作为网络工程师,我们不仅要关注技术细节,更要站在用户角度思考问题,唯有如此,才能真正构建起一道坚固而温暖的数字防线,为企业信息安全保驾护航。

构建安全高效的VPN登录页面,网络工程师的实践指南